시작하며
이제는 스마트폰과 태블릿을 사용하는 사람들이 더 많아지면서, 앱을 만들고 싶은 욕구도 자연스럽게 생기고 있습니다. 하지만, 프로그래밍 지식이 없다면 앱을 만들기는 매우 어렵습니다. 그러나, 최근에는 프로그래밍 지식 없이도 간단하게 앱을 만들 수 있는 다양한 도구들이 나와서, 누구나 쉽게 앱을 만들 수 있게 되었습니다. 이번 글에서는 프로그래밍 지식 없이도 앱을 만들 수 있는 방법과 그 방법들에 대해 알아보겠습니다. 앱 개발을 꿈꾸는 분들에게 도움이 되길 바랍니다.
(위 사진은 내용과 무관함 Pexels 제공 사진)
세부내용
1. 앱 만들기의 기본 개념
앱 만들기는 기본적으로 프로그래밍적 지식이 필요하지만, 최근에는 쉽게 앱을 만들 수 있는 툴과 플랫폼이 많이 등장하였습니다. 그 중에서도 비전공자들이 쉽게 접근할 수 있는 툴들이 많이 있습니다.
앱 만들기의 기본 개념은 크게 두 가지로 나눌 수 있습니다. 첫 번째는 디자인적인 요소입니다. 앱을 만들기 위해서는 어떤 디자인으로 만들 것인지, 어떤 기능을 넣을 것인지 등을 먼저 정해야 합니다. 이 때, 비전공자들도 쉽게 이해할 수 있는 UI/UX 디자인을 제공하는 툴들을 사용하면 좋습니다.
두 번째는 프로그래밍적인 요소입니다. 앱을 만들기 위해서는 프로그래밍 언어를 이해하고 사용할 수 있어야 합니다. 그러나 최근에는 비전공자들이 쉽게 접근할 수 있는 툴들이 많이 등장하였습니다. 예를 들어, 앱 인벤터, 블록리 등의 툴을 사용하면 프로그래밍 지식 없이도 앱을 만들 수 있습니다.
앱 만들기는 비전공자들도 쉽게 접근할 수 있는 분야입니다. 이제는 프로그래밍 지식 없이도 쉽게 앱을 만들 수 있는 툴들이 많이 등장하였습니다. 디자인적인 요소와 프로그래밍적인 요소를 적절히 조합하여 원하는 앱을 만들어보세요.
2. 프로그래밍 경험 없이 앱 만들기
프로그래밍 경험이 없어도 앱을 만들 수 있는 방법이 있습니다. 일반인들도 쉽게 접근할 수 있는 앱 제작 도구가 있기 때문입니다. 대표적으로 Appy Pie, BuildFire, AppMakr 등이 있습니다.
이들은 사용자들이 직접 드래그 앤 드롭 방식으로 필요한 기능을 추가하고 디자인을 설정할 수 있도록 지원합니다. 또한, 사용자들이 간단한 영어 지식만으로 이해할 수 있는 가이드와 튜토리얼을 제공하여 누구나 쉽게 앱을 만들 수 있게 돕습니다.
하지만, 프로그래밍 경험이 없다면 기능이 제한될 수 있습니다. 예를 들어, 사용자 정의 기능이나 고급 기능을 추가하고자 한다면 프로그래밍 지식이 필요합니다. 또한, 앱 제작 도구를 사용해 만든 앱은 일반적으로 보안 취약점이 존재할 가능성이 높기 때문에 이를 고려하여 보안 조치를 취해야 합니다.
결론적으로, 프로그래밍 경험이 없어도 앱을 만들 수 있지만, 고급 기능을 추가하거나 보안에 대한 고려가 필요한 경우에는 전문적인 도움을 받는 것이 좋습니다. 하지만, 간단한 앱을 만들고자 한다면 앱 제작 도구를 활용하여 누구나 쉽게 만들어볼 수 있습니다.
3. 앱 제작 도구 및 템플릿 소개
앱 개발은 많은 사람들에게 어렵고 복잡한 작업으로 여겨지고 있지만, 최근에는 프로그래밍 지식 없이도 누구나 쉽게 앱을 만들 수 있는 도구들이 생겨나고 있습니다. 이번에는 그런 도구 중에서도 앱 제작 도구 및 템플릿을 소개해드리겠습니다.
1. 앱 제작 도구
– 스마트폰 앱 제작 툴 : 스마트폰 앱 제작 툴은 프로그래밍 언어를 몰라도 쉽게 앱을 만들 수 있는 도구입니다. 이 도구는 사용자가 필요한 기능을 선택하고 드래그 앤 드롭으로 쉽게 구성할 수 있습니다. 또한, 앱 제작 도중에 발생하는 문제에 대해서도 쉽게 해결할 수 있습니다.
– Appy Pie : Appy Pie는 앱 제작 도구 중에서 가장 인기가 많은 도구 중 하나입니다. 이 도구는 사용자가 앱 개발에 필요한 모든 기능을 제공하며, 쉽게 이용할 수 있는 인터페이스를 제공합니다. 또한, 앱 제작 후에는 바로 스토어에 업로드할 수 있습니다.
2. 템플릿
– 앱 템플릿 : 앱 템플릿은 앱 개발을 위한 기본적인 구조를 갖춘 템플릿입니다. 이 템플릿은 사용자가 필요한 기능만 추가해서 쉽게 앱을 만들 수 있도록 도와줍니다. 또한, 이미 구성되어 있는 디자인을 사용하므로 디자인 작업을 하지 않아도 됩니다.
– UI 키트 : UI 키트는 앱 제작시 필요한 디자인 요소들을 모아놓은 키트입니다. 이 키트는 사용자가 필요한 디자인을 선택해서 쉽게 구성할 수 있으며, 다양한 키트를 제공하고 있습니다.
이렇게 앱 제작 도구와 템플릿을 사용하면 프로그래밍 지식 없이도 쉽게 앱을 만들 수 있습니다. 여러분도 한번 도전해보세요!
4. 앱 개발 과정에서의 문제 해결 방법
앱 개발은 어느 정도의 프로그래밍 지식과 경험이 필수적이지만, 최근에는 쉽고 빠르게 앱을 만들 수 있는 다양한 도구들이 출시되고 있습니다. 하지만 앱 개발 과정에서 문제가 발생할 수 있습니다. 이때는 문제 해결 능력이 중요합니다.
첫째로, 구글링을 활용하는 것이 좋습니다. 인터넷에는 거의 모든 정보가 있다고 해도 과언이 아닙니다. 개발 중에 발생하는 문제들도 인터넷에서 검색하면 대부분 해결 방법을 찾을 수 있습니다.
둘째로, 커뮤니티를 활용하는 것도 좋은 방법입니다. 앱 개발에 관심 있는 사람들이 모여 있는 온라인 커뮤니티에서 다른 개발자들과 의견을 나누고, 문제를 해결할 수 있습니다.
셋째로, 무엇보다도 문제 해결에 있어서는 문제를 분석하는 능력이 중요합니다. 문제의 원인을 찾고, 그 원인을 해결하는 방법을 찾아야 합니다. 이때 논리적인 사고와 문제 해결 능력이 필요합니다.
앱 개발 과정에서 문제가 발생할 수 있지만, 문제 해결 능력을 키워서 그 문제를 해결할 수 있다면, 더 나은 앱을 만들 수 있을 것입니다. 따라서 문제 해결 능력을 갖추고, 끊임없이 학습하며 발전하는 것이 중요합니다.
5. 앱 출시 및 마케팅 전략
앱 출시 및 마케팅은 앱 개발의 마지막 단계이지만 가장 중요한 단계입니다. 앱 출시 전에는 앱스토어에 등록을 해야하며, 이를 위해 앱 아이콘, 스크린샷, 앱 설명 등을 준비해야 합니다. 이때, 앱 아이콘과 스크린샷은 사용자의 눈을 끌어야 하므로 호흡이 맞는 디자이너와 협업하여 제작하는 것이 좋습니다.
또한, 앱 출시 후에는 마케팅 전략을 수립해야 합니다. 이를 위해 광고를 활용하는 방법과, 푸시 알림, 이메일 등의 마케팅 도구를 활용하는 방법이 있습니다. 또한, 소셜미디어를 통한 SNS 마케팅도 효과적인 방법 중 하나입니다.
마케팅을 효과적으로 수행하기 위해서는 사용자들에게 유용한 기능과 서비스를 제공해야 합니다. 따라서, 앱 개발 단계에서부터 사용자들의 Bedtime 습관이나 건강상태에 따른 맞춤형 기능을 제공하는 것이 좋습니다. 이를 통해 사용자들이 앱을 사용하는 빈도가 높아지고, 앱의 평점 및 다운로드 수도 높아질 수 있습니다.
또한, 앱 사용자들의 피드백을 수집하여, 사용자들의 요구사항에 맞게 앱을 개선하는 것도 중요한 전략입니다. 이를 통해 사용자들의 만족도를 높이고, 앱의 사용자 수를 늘릴 수 있을 것입니다. 앱 출시와 마케팅 전략의 성공을 위해서는, 사용자들의 Bedtime 습관 및 건강상태에 맞는 맞춤형 서비스와, 사용자들의 피드백을 반영한 앱 개선이 필수적입니다.
(위 사진은 내용과 무관함 Pexels 제공 사진)
맺음말
결론적으로, 프로그래밍 지식이 없는 사람도 빠르고 쉽게 앱을 만들 수 있습니다. 현재는 다양한 앱 만들기 플랫폼과 도구들이 개발되어 있어서, 전문 지식 없이도 누구나 간단한 앱을 만들 수 있습니다. 하지만, 좋은 앱을 만들기 위해서는 디자인, 기획, 마케팅 등에 대한 지식도 필요합니다. 또한, 앱 만들기는 단순한 기술적인 문제가 아니라, 사용자들의 니즈와 요구를 파악하고, 그에 맞게 제공할 수 있는 서비스를 제공하는 것이 중요합니다. 따라서, 프로그래밍 지식이 없더라도, 앱 만들기에 대한 기본적인 이해와 노력이 필요합니다. 앱 만들기를 시작해보고 싶다면, 다양한 온라인 강의나 커뮤니티를 활용해서 공부해보는 것을 추천합니다.
함께 보면 좋은 영상
누구나 5분만에 스마트폰 앱 만들기! 웹으로 웹뷰앱을 만들어보자